# Python代码段怎么部分运行 在Python编程中,当我们开发和调试代码时,经常会遇到只想运行某一部分代码的情况。无论是调试特定功能,还是测试小段代码,部分运行都能显著提高我们工作的效率。本文将探讨如何有效地在Python中实现部分代码的运行,并提供实际的代码示例以及有效的使用方案。 ## 一、问题背景 在开发大型项目或处理复杂逻辑时,往往会面临代码量巨大、调试难度高的问题。完整运行整
# Python中Black库的探索与应用 随着Python在数据科学、人工智能和Web开发中的广泛应用,代码的可读性和规范性显得尤为重要。为此,很多开发者开始寻求工具来帮助他们保持代码的一致性和美观性。Black就是这样一个强大的Python代码格式化工具,它可以自动将代码格式化为符合PEP 8规范的风格。本文将介绍Black库的基本概念、安装与使用方式,以及其在实际开发中的应用,最后通过一些
# 如何用Python实现“百钱百鸡”问题 “百钱百鸡”是一个著名的数学和编程问题,原问题可以描述为:用一百元钱买一百只鸡,公鸡每只5元,母鸡每只3元,小鸡三只1元。要求你求出所有可能的买鸡组合。今天,我将教你如何用Python实现这个问题的解法。 ## 实现流程 在编写代码之前,我们首先要明确解决问题的几个步骤。下面是整个流程的表格: | 步骤 | 说明 | |------|------
## 云服务器层级网络实现指南 在现代云计算架构中,构建一个稳定可靠的层级网络至关重要。本文将带你一步步了解如何实现云服务器层级网络,特别适合刚入行的小白。我们将分解整个过程,通过使用一些基本代码示例帮助你更好地理解。接下来,我们将展示一个流程图及一个甘特图,以更清晰地说明步骤及时间管理。 ### 整体流程展示 ```mermaid flowchart TD A[开始] --> B[
# 了解 PyTorch:在线快速查询与代码示例 随着人工智能和深度学习的迅速发展,PyTorch 作为一种深受开发者与研究者喜爱的深度学习框架,逐渐成为了各种机器学习任务的首选工具。本文将通过实际代码示例,帮助您更好地理解 PyTorch 的基本用法,并介绍如何在线快速查询 PyTorch 相关代码。 ## 什么是 PyTorch? PyTorch 是一个用于深度学习的开源框架,具有易用性
# 在 IDEA 插件中使用 JavaScript 的最佳实践 随着现代 Web 开发的不断进步,JavaScript 逐渐成为了一种不可或缺的编程语言。无论是在前端开发还是后端开发中,JavaScript 都发挥着重要作用。当你在 IntelliJ IDEA 等 IDE 中开发插件时,可能会遇到一些与 JavaScript 相关的要求,例如 "require plugins Javascrip
# 发布订阅模式的设计与实现 发布订阅模式(Publisher-Subscriber Pattern)是一种常用的软件设计模式,它实现了对象之间的松耦合。通过这种模式,发布者(Publisher)将消息发布到消息通道(Channel),而订阅者(Subscriber)则订阅相关的消息,从而实现了事件驱动的架构。 ## 类图 以下是发布订阅模式的类图: ```mermaid classDiag
# 配置Java Applet运行环境 Java Applet是一种曾经广泛使用的技术,用于在网页中嵌入交互式应用程序。尽管如今已经逐渐被HTML5等技术替代,但了解如何配置Java Applet的运行环境仍然对新手程序员来说是一个值得学习的过程。本文将详细介绍配置Java Applet运行环境的具体步骤。 ## 流程概述 下面是配置Java Applet运行环境的流程概述: | 步骤
# Android 状态机 StateMachine:深入探索和使用指南 在 Android 开发中,状态机(State Machine)是一种重要的设计模式,用于管理对象的状态以及在不同状态之间的转移。本文将详细介绍 Android 中的 `StateMachine`,通过简单易懂的示例和图示说明其工作原理。 ## 什么是状态机? 状态机是由状态、事件、转移以及动作组成的一种模型。状态机用
# 大模型开发用什么Python版本 — 初学者指导 在机器学习和深度学习的领域,大模型(如GPT、BERT等)的开发是热门话题。在开始任何一个深度学习项目之前,选择合适的Python版本是至关重要的。本文将为你提供一个清晰的流程以及实现细节,帮助你在大模型开发中选择合适的Python版本。 ## 开发流程 在选择Python版本的过程中,我们可以将整个流程拆分为以下几个步骤: | 步骤
# 组织架构数据怎么给前端:解决实际问题的方案 在现代企业中,组织架构是一个至关重要的元素,它不仅反映了公司内部的层级关系,还影响到员工的协作和信息流动。随着前端技术的不断发展,如何将组织架构数据有效地传递给前端开发者,以便他们能够更好地展示和利用这些信息,是一个亟待解决的问题。本文将讨论这一问题,并提供一个具体的解决方案,旨在帮助开发者更有效地处理组织架构数据。 ## 1. 问题背景 组织
# 理解 Java 中结巴分词的 SegMode: SEARCH 和 INDEX 的区别 在自然语言处理(NLP)领域,中文分词是一个基础且重要的任务。对于开发者而言,了解不同的分词模式及其应用场景是非常必要的。本文将带你深入了解Java中结巴分词(Jieba)库中的两种分词模式:SEARCH 和 INDEX,并通过实际代码来帮助你实现分词功能。 ## 流程概述 在使用结巴分词进行分词时,我
# 使用Python的datetime模块进行毫秒级时间匹配 在许多应用程序中,如日志分析、网络监控、数据处理等,时间的精确度至关重要。Python的`datetime`模块为我们提供了一种强大的方式去处理和比较时间,包括毫秒级别的匹配。本篇文章将详细介绍如何使用该模块进行毫秒级的时间匹配,同时包括示例代码和可视化图表。 ## 一、datetime模块简介 Python的`datetime`
# TiDB与MySQL兼容性实现指南 TiDB是一个分布式数据库,它对MySQL的兼容性支持良好,这意味着许多使用MySQL的应用程序可以无缝迁移到TiDB。在这篇文章中,我们将详细介绍如何实现TiDB与MySQL的兼容性。我们会用一个表格展示实现的流程,并逐步说明每一步所需的代码及其注释。 ## 实现流程 下面是实现TiDB与MySQL兼容的主要步骤: | 步骤 | 描述
# 接口加密方式在Java中的应用 随着互联网的发展,数据安全日益成为重要的课题。尤其是在接口通信中,数据的安全性至关重要。为了保护数据隐私和防止信息泄露,开发者往往会使用各种加密方式来增强数据的安全性。本文将讨论几种在Java中常见的接口加密方式,并附上相应的代码示例。 ## 常见的接口加密方式 1. **对称加密**:使用同一密钥进行加密和解密,常见算法有AES、DES等。 2. **非
# 如何实现BS网站的3层架构 创建一个BS(浏览器-服务器)网站时,3层架构是一种广泛使用的设计模式。这种架构的核心思想是将应用程序分成三个层次:“表现层”(UI)、“业务逻辑层”(BLL)和“数据访问层”(DAL)。在这篇文章中,我将逐步指导你如何实现一个BS网站的3层架构。 ## 3层架构流程 首先,我们需要了解整个开发流程。下面的表格概述了实现3层架构的步骤。 | 步骤 | 描述
# 在AIX系统中设置JAVA_HOME的详细指南 当你刚步入开发的世界,很多事情都可能显得有些复杂,尤其是那些与环境变量设置相关的操作。在这篇文章中,我们将详细介绍如何在AIX系统中设置`JAVA_HOME`环境变量。 ## 流程概述 在开始之前,让我们先看一下设置`JAVA_HOME`的总体流程: | 步骤 | 操作 |
# Android OKGo 文件上传教程 在Android应用开发中,我们经常需要上传文件到服务器,OKGo是一个非常流行的网络请求框架,它使得HTTP请求变得简单易用。本文将为您详细介绍如何使用OKGo实现Android文件上传功能,包括每一步的操作和相应的代码示例。 ## 整体流程 以下是实现Android OKGo文件上传的流程概览: | 步骤 | 描述
# Java 分片打包指南 在Java项目中,分片打包(Shard Packaging)是将大型项目拆分为多个更易管理的小模块,并在构建时进行打包的过程。本文将带您一步步了解如何实现Java分片打包,特别适合刚入门的小白。 ## 流程概述 以下是分片打包的基本流程: | 步骤 | 描述 | |------|-------------
# 如何在Linux中排查Java的垃圾回收(GC)问题 作为一名初入行的开发者,理解如何在Linux环境下排查Java程序的垃圾回收(GC)是非常重要的技能。本文将为你详细阐述这一过程,并给出具体的步骤和代码示例。 ## 1. 整体流程 下面是排查Java GC问题的总体步骤,我们可以用表格展示这些步骤: | 步骤 | 操作描述
# 教你实现机器学习中的非线性模型 在机器学习领域,非线性模型可以捕捉到复杂的数据模式,通常比线性模型更加有效。下面,我们将通过一个具体的实例,逐步带你了解如何实现一个非线性机器学习模型,具体使用Python语言和常用的`scikit-learn`库。本文将包括整个流程,代码示例,状态图,以及详细的解释。 ## 整体流程 我们首先明确实现非线性模型的基本步骤。以下是绘制的流程图,展示了从数据
# 如何在 iOS 上实现 Ant 在移动开发中,使用 Ant(一个流行的构建工具)来管理和构建项目是相当普遍的过程。虽然 Ant 主要用于 Java 开发,但你可以用它来构建 iOS 项目中某些部分。本文将为你提供一个步骤指南,帮助你理解如何使用 Ant 在 iOS 项目中进行构建。 ## 整体流程 在开始之前,我们先了解整个过程。以下流程表展示了实现 Ant 用于 iOS 开发的步骤:
# MySQL 触发器的创建与应用 在现代应用开发中,数据库是数据存储和管理的核心组件。为了确保数据的一致性和完整性,MySQL 提供了一个强大的功能——触发器(Trigger)。本文将通过一些示例和解释,帮助你理解 MySQL 触发器的创建和应用,特别是在 2019 年及其前后广泛使用的场景。 ## 什么是触发器? 触发器是与表相关联的特殊存储过程,能够在对表执行特定操作(如插入、更新或删
# Android卡顿的Log输出实现指南 Android应用的流畅性对于用户体验至关重要,卡顿不仅影响用户体验,还可能导致用户卸载应用。因此,捕获和记录卡顿事件对于优化应用至关重要。本文将详细介绍如何实现Android卡顿的Log输出,包括步骤流程、具体代码实现及其注释。 ## 一、实现流程 我们可以将整个实现过程分为几个关键步骤。下面的表格展示了这些步骤的基本流程: | 步骤
# 实现 HTML5 日期输入 (Input Date) 的指南 在前端开发中,我们常常需要让用户输入日期。HTML5 提供了一个非常方便的 `` 类型,称为 `date`,它可以让用户以年月日的格式选择日期。本文将教会你如何简单实现这一功能,以下是整个流程的概述。 ## 流程概述 | 步骤 | 描述 | |
## JavaScript中的日期选择功能实现指南 在现代Web应用中,日期选择器是一个非常常见的功能。本文将指导您如何使用JavaScript来创建一个日期选择输入框。我们将通过一个清晰的流程来讲解具体步骤,提供相应的代码,并进行详细注释,帮助您深入理解实施过程。 ### 流程概述 在实现一个简单的日期选择输入框时,我们可以将整体流程分为以下几个步骤: | 步骤 | 描述
# MySQL安装与密码查看 MySQL是一个广泛使用的关系数据库管理系统,适用于不同规模的应用程序。在设置MySQL后,查看和管理密码是一个重要的步骤。本文将介绍在不同操作系统上安装MySQL及如何查看MySQL密码,并给出相应的代码示例。 ## 安装MySQL ### 在Ubuntu上安装MySQL 在Ubuntu上安装MySQL非常简单。你可以通过以下命令来完成: ```bash
# MySQL中的RR与RC:事务隔离级别解析 在数据库管理系统中,事务是一组操作的集合,这些操作要么全部成功,要么都不执行。为了确保数据一致性,数据库定义了多种事务隔离级别。在 MySQL 中,最常用的两个隔离级别是 **RR(可重复读)** 和 **RC(读已提交)**。本文将详细探讨这两个隔离级别的含义及其对数据操作的影响,此外,我们还会附上相关代码示例和视觉化旅行图。 ## 事务隔离级
# Swift 中判断对象所属类的实践 在 Swift 编程语言中,判断一个对象的所属类是一个常见且重要的需求。在许多情况下,我们需要根据对象的类型来进行不同的操作,例如在条件语句中或使用多态性。这篇文章将介绍如何在 Swift 中有效地判断对象的类,并配以代码示例,以便于理解和应用。 ## 1. 使用 `is` 关键字 在 Swift 中,最简单的方法是使用 `is` 关键字。`is` 用
# 如何实现“蔡徐坤Python绘图代码” 蔡徐坤是中国一个非常知名的偶像,在社交媒体上时常引领风潮。如果你想通过Python绘图来展示蔡徐坤的形象或者数据,这里将为你详细介绍实现的步骤与代码。 ## 整体流程 在我们开始之前,让我们来看一下实现的总体流程。下表展示了实现过程中需要经过的步骤: | 步骤 | 描述 | |------|------| | 1 | 安装必要的Python
Copyright © 2005-2025 51CTO.COM 版权所有 京ICP证060544号